Who is Olav Anton Thommessen?

Olav Anton Thommessen is a Norwegian composer. He trained in the United States earning degrees from Westminster Choir College and Indiana University. He is currently professor of composition at the Norwegian Academy of Music, where he has taught since 1972. He won the Nordic Council Music Prize in 1990 for his composition "Gjennom Prisme" for cello, organ and orchestra. Thommessen's compositions include numerous symphonic works, chamber music pieces, and vocal music works. He has written several operas.
